=pod

=head1 NAME

CMS_digest_create_ex, CMS_digest_create
- Create CMS DigestedData object

=head1 SYNOPSIS

 #include <openssl/cms.h>

 CMS_ContentInfo *CMS_digest_create_ex(BIO *in, const EVP_MD *md,
                                       unsigned int flags, OSSL_LIB_CTX *ctx,
                                       const char *propq);

 CMS_ContentInfo *CMS_digest_create(BIO *in, const EVP_MD *md,
                                    unsigned int flags);

=head1 DESCRIPTION

CMS_digest_create_ex() creates a B<CMS_ContentInfo> structure
with a type B<NID_pkcs7_digest>. The data supplied via the I<in> BIO is digested
using I<md>. The library context I<libctx> and the property query I<propq> are
used when retrieving algorithms from providers.
The I<flags> field supports the B<CMS_DETACHED> and B<CMS_STREAM> flags,
Internally CMS_final() is called unless B<CMS_STREAM> is specified.

The B<CMS_ContentInfo> structure can be freed using L<CMS_ContentInfo_free(3)>.

CMS_digest_create() is similar to CMS_digest_create_ex()
but uses default values of NULL for the library context I<libctx> and the
property query I<propq>.


=head1 RETURN VALUES

If the allocation fails, CMS_digest_create_ex() and CMS_digest_create()
return NULL and set an error code that can be obtained by L<ERR_get_error(3)>.
Otherwise they return a pointer to the newly allocated structure.

=head1 SEE ALSO

L<ERR_get_error(3)>, L<CMS_final(3)>>

=head1 HISTORY

The CMS_digest_create_ex() method was added in OpenSSL 3.0.
